Millions of people make video phone calls on Skype. But what if you’d like to make a video call…without using your computer?blog_videophone2

It’s actually possible with a phone from Asus, called the Videophone Touch.

The Asus Videophone Touch is a standalone phone with a 7 inch touch screen.  And with it, you can make video calls via Skype, no computer required.  The only thing required with this phone is a broadband Internet connection, wired or wireless.  Just plug it in, connect to the Internet and you’re ready to make video calls.

The video is displayed on the screen at 640×480 resolution and gives you about the same quality you experience with a computer-based Skype video call.

How much? The Asus Videophone Touch runs around $250.  Not cheap, but if you don’t want to be chained to your laptop or desktop computer, it’s at least palatable.

The big drawback? Battery life.  The battery only lasts around 20 minutes (yes I said 20 minutes) and takes 2 hours to charge.  So using it with the included AC adapter is practically a must.
